Transaction fcd63f12027a26268d09ff16a5ba071797fa9007a222df3c8d6b0509c93d96f3

62 Input
2 Outputs
  • fcd63f12027a26268d09ff16a5ba071797fa9007a222df3c8d6b0509c93d96f3:0
  • value  6892
    address  1DDuTY8hXRwoWkJcF7ZYdYKheHkhudNgxo
  • fcd63f12027a26268d09ff16a5ba071797fa9007a222df3c8d6b0509c93d96f3:1
  • value  48604121
    address  3Jxok6P7EDJ1Mrwyk9fyMiLi3XAKdZj5oM